To provide fuel theft detection method and a fuel theft detection device which can detect theft precisely.SOLUTION: A fuel gauge 10 detects residual quantity of fuel by using a residual sensor 11 every 100 ms and sequentially calculates average values of residual quantity detected this time and residual quantity detected until pre-prescribed frequency. In addition, the fuel gauge 10 sequentially modifies an average value calculated before so that difference becomes a prescribed value if difference of an average value calculated this time and the average value calculated before is greater than the prescribed value. A server device 40 sequentially calculates the difference subtracting an average value of formerly calculated post-modification of post-modification from an average value calculated this time of post-modification and sequentially calculates integrated values of difference calculated this time and difference calculated until pre-constant period (t-s). The server device 40 detects theft of the fuel on the basis of the integrated value.SELECTED DRAWING: Figure 4
